Brabb, Marc Andrew6/7/1953 - 9/13/2023Florissant, MOMarc Andrew Brabb, born June 7, 1953 died unexpectedly from complications of COPD September 13, 2023 in Florissant, Missouri. Marc was born in Kansas City Missouri as a "Miracle Baby" at 1 lb, 7 oz as reported in the Kansas City Star newspaper....
